Measuring Caenorhabditis elegans Life Span on Solid Media

Measuring Caenorhabditis elegans Life Span on Solid Media

Full Text
30,993 Views
12:49 min
May 12, 2009

DOI: 10.3791/1152-v

George L. Sutphin1,2, Matt Kaeberlein1

1Department of Pathology,University of Washington, 2Molecular and Cellular Biology Program,University of Washington

In this article we present a general protocol for measuring life span of nematodes maintained on solid media with UV-killed bacterial food.

In order to measure lifespan in C Elgan, an age synchronized population is generated using a timed egg lang reproductively. Active adult hermaphrodite worms are transferred onto nematode growth media plates seeded with UV killed e coli allowed to lay eggs for six to eight hours and then removed over the next two days, worms hatch from these eggs and grow to the L four larval stage. The L four worms are transferred to new NGM plates containing ampicillin to prevent live bacterial contamination and FUDR to prevent reproduction and allowed to develop into adults.

From this point forward, the adult worms are observed every two to three days until all worms have died. At each time point, dead worms are removed from the plate and the number of live and dead worms recorded.
